Web17 de jan. de 2024 · Production of T cells T lymphocytes originate from haematopoietic stem cells within the bone marrow. Some of these multipotent cells subsequently become lymphoid progenitor cells that leave the bone marrow and travel to the thymus via the blood. WebEach base pair is formed from two complementary nucleotides bonded together. The four bases in DNA's alphabet are: Adenine Cytosine Guanine Thymine Adenine and thymine always bond together as a pair, and cytosine and guanine bond together as a pair.
